Exegesis
The participle legontes {λέγοντες | lé-gon-tes} ‘saying’ introduces the specific content of that murmuring, which is marked by the conjunction hoti {ὅτι | hó-ti} ‘that’ as reported speech.
In context — Luke 19:7
And when they saw it, all of them grumbled, saying, “He has gone in to lodge with a man who is a sinner .”
